Home / SEO / Mobile SEO: How To Optimize Your Site For Any Device

Mobile SEO: How To Optimize Your Site For Any Device

The optimization of websites for mobile devices has become increasingly important in today’s digital landscape. With mobile devices serving as the primary means of internet access, failure to optimize websites for mobile can result in high bounce rates and decreased search engine rankings.

Responsive design, which allows websites to adapt to different screen sizes and resolutions, is crucial in achieving a mobile-friendly website. Key techniques for responsive design include incorporating a viewport, using responsive images, and implementing fluid layouts.

Additionally, optimizing website content for mobile devices is essential, involving the use of easily readable text, avoiding lengthy paragraphs, and making interactive elements noticeable and accessible. Other factors to consider for mobile optimization include avoiding content blockage with popups, promptly addressing technical errors, ensuring fast loading times, and optimizing for local voice search.

The optimization of websites for any device is vital in enhancing user experience, driving traffic, and attaining higher search engine rankings.

The Importance of Mobile-Friendly Websites

The importance of mobile-friendly websites lies in their ability to shape the user experience and reduce bounce rates. Many users now search online using smartphones, and desktop-focused websites may struggle to rank high on search engine results pages (SERPs).

Optimizing websites for mobile devices ensures that users have a positive experience and are more likely to stay on the site. Mobile SEO: How To Optimize Your Site For Any Device includes various strategies to achieve this goal.

These strategies include mobile first design strategies, user experience and mobile optimization, mobile SEO best practices, responsive web design techniques, and mobile conversion rate optimization.

Implementing these strategies helps websites adapt to different screen sizes, improves loading times, and enhances overall user engagement. By prioritizing mobile optimization, websites can effectively reach and engage with their mobile audience, improving their visibility and success in the digital landscape.

Giving Your Website a Responsive Layout

Responsive design is crucial for ensuring that websites are compatible with various screen sizes and devices. To achieve a responsive layout, there are several key elements that need to be considered:

  1. Fluid layouts: Implementing fluid layouts allows page elements to resize according to the screen size, ensuring optimal viewing experience across devices.
  2. Viewport adaptation: By incorporating a viewport meta tag in the HTML code, webpages can adapt to different screen sizes and adjust the layout accordingly.
  3. Responsive images: Using responsive images that automatically adjust their size and resolution based on the screen width helps optimize the loading speed and visual quality of the website.

In addition to these techniques, media queries can be used to adapt content to specific features of different devices, while interactive elements such as buttons should be designed to be easily noticeable and clickable.

Hand-Coding a Responsive Website

Incorporating a viewport in the HTML code allows webpages to adapt to different screen sizes and adjust the layout accordingly. This is crucial for creating a responsive website that can be viewed on any device. Hand-coding a responsive website involves various techniques such as using fluid layouts, responsive images, and interactive elements.

Fluid layouts ensure that page elements resize according to the screen size, providing a seamless user experience. Interactive elements like buttons should be designed to be large and noticeable on smaller screens. Mobile-first design principles should be applied to ensure that the website is optimized for mobile devices.

By adapting the viewport and incorporating responsive images, web designers can create a website that looks and functions well on any device.

Fluid layoutsInteractive elements
Mobile first designViewport adaptation
Responsive images

Making Full Website Content Look Good on Mobile

To ensure a visually appealing experience for users on mobile devices, website designers should prioritize large, easily readable text, avoid long paragraphs, and utilize negative space.

Optimizing typography is essential for enhancing the user experience on mobile. By using larger text sizes, users can easily read the content without straining their eyes. Additionally, breaking up long paragraphs into shorter ones improves readability on smaller screens.

Utilizing negative space, also known as white space, helps streamline navigation by providing breathing room between elements. This creates a more organized and visually pleasing layout.

Furthermore, improving image display on mobile devices is crucial. Optimizing images for mobile not only enhances the user experience but also improves site performance by reducing load times.

Avoiding Content Blockage With Popups

Popups on websites can hinder user access to desired information and contribute to higher bounce rates, making it important to consider alternative methods for displaying important content. To ensure a user-friendly experience, website owners should explore alternative popup methods that are less intrusive. User-friendly popups can be designed by following certain popup design tips and best practices. Effective popup placement is also crucial in order to avoid blocking valuable content.

Alternative Popup MethodsUser Friendly PopupsPopup Design Tips
OverlaysNon-intrusiveClear and concise
Slide-insEasy to closeEye-catching
Notification barsTimingA/B testing
Inline formsPersonalizationMinimalistic

Fixing Technical Errors on Your Website

Fixing technical errors on a website involves identifying and resolving issues such as broken links, images, unwanted redirects, faulty CSS and Javascript, and server problems that can negatively impact the user experience.

To ensure a smooth user experience and maintain website functionality, conducting a technical audit is essential. This involves scanning the website for errors using tools like WebCEOs Technical Audit tool.

Once the errors are identified, they should be resolved promptly to avoid any further negative impact on user experience. Regularly scanning for new errors and fixing them is also crucial for website maintenance.

Making Your Site Load Quickly

Improving loading times is crucial in maintaining a positive user experience on a website. Slow loading times can lead to users leaving the site, resulting in high bounce rates. There are several techniques that can be employed to optimize website loading speed. Lazy loading images is one such technique where images are only loaded when they are needed, reducing the initial load time.

Optimizing CSS and Javascript involves minimizing and compressing these files to reduce their size and improve loading speed. Browser caching techniques allow for the temporary storage of website data on a user’s device, reducing the need to re-download resources on subsequent visits.

Reducing server response time involves optimizing server settings and configurations to minimize the time it takes for the server to respond to requests. Lastly, image compression techniques can be used to reduce the size of images without compromising their quality, further improving loading times.

Lazy loading imagesImages are only loaded when needed, reducing initial load time
Optimizing CSS and JSMinimizing and compressing CSS and Javascript files to reduce size and improve loading speed
Browser caching techniquesTemporarily storing website data on a user’s device to reduce the need for re-downloading resources
Reducing server response timeOptimizing server settings and configurations to minimize response time
Image compression techniquesReducing image size without compromising quality, further improving loading times

Optimizing Your Website for Local Voice Search

One effective strategy for enhancing the visibility of a website in local voice searches is to incorporate location-based keywords and phrases in the content. This helps search engines understand the geographical relevance of the website and increases the chances of appearing in voice search results.

In addition to location-based keywords, optimizing the FAQ page can also improve visibility in voice searches. By providing concise and relevant answers to frequently asked questions, websites can increase their chances of being featured in voice search results.

Furthermore, collecting positive customer reviews and creating a Google Business Profile can enhance the credibility of the website and improve its visibility in local voice searches.

Overall, optimizing a website for voice search involves a combination of location-based keywords, FAQ page optimization, customer reviews, and a Google Business Profile.


In conclusion, optimizing a website for mobile devices is crucial in today’s digital landscape. A mobile-friendly website with a responsive layout ensures a seamless user experience across different screen sizes and resolutions.

By avoiding content blockage with popups, fixing technical errors promptly, and optimizing loading times, website owners can improve user experience and increase traffic.

Additionally, optimizing for local voice search can further enhance a website’s visibility and accessibility.

Ultimately, prioritizing mobile optimization is essential for improving user experience, increasing traffic, and achieving higher search engine rankings.

How can you optimize your website for mobile devices?

Mobile optimization is crucial in today’s digital landscape as users primarily access the internet through mobile devices. It shapes user experience, reduces bounce rates, and improves website visibility. Implementing responsive website design, optimizing website content for mobile, avoiding content blockage with popups, and enhancing user experience through local voice search optimization are some of the best practices to achieve higher search engine rankings and increase website traffic.

Table of Contents